Description
The existing property comprises a former builder’s yard which extends to 0.57 acres (0.23 hectares). The site is site is cleared and vacant, previously used for storage and parking belonging to the adjacent Jewson’s builders’ merchants.

The property is bounded by a mix of residential and commercial uses with vehicular access taken via Lyon Road.

Location
The property is located on South Street, Romford within he London Borough of Havering.

The immediate area comprises a mixture of residential and commercial uses with local amenities located along South Street.

Romford town centre & marketplace are 0.4 miles from the property providing a number of shopping centres including Liberty Shopping Centre, Mercury Shopping Centre, Romford Shopping Hall and The Brewery Shopping Centre.

The property benefits from excellent access to the national motorway network, being strategically located a 20-minute drive from Junction 28 of the M25 (providing access to the wider Southeast and London), whilst the A13 is 20 minutes away and the A12 is 15 minutes away.

Romford train station is a 9-minute walk (0.4 miles) from the property and currently provides a National Rail services and Elizabeth line services (Crossrail) into London with journey times including 18 minutes into London Liverpool Street and 35 minutes to Bond Street.

Accommodation Available
Planning permission for 47 residential apartments:

• 13 x 1 bed units
• 23 x 2 bed units
• 11 x 3 bed units

Totalling 36,694ft2 and a new commercial unit of 5,963ft2
